Top 10 tips for Sustainability

 

  • Turn off lights when you are not in a room or when they are not really needed
  • Turn appliances off when not in use - turning them off at the wall makes an even bigger difference
  • Adjust the thermostat on your air-conditioning to 26 degrees - even better, open the windows & doors and turn on a fan instead
  • Start a compost heap or worm farm for your organic waste - you'll be amazed at how your rubbish bin (doesn't) smell!
  • Purchase energy efficient appliances - look for the star rating
  • Install a AAA rated showerhead and dual flush toilet - there are rebates for this
  • Install insulation in your ceiling or if you have insulation, add more
  • Shade your westerly windows to stop that harsh afternoon sun
  • Take shorter showers & shower with a friend - this saves energy and water
  • Buy locally made products and choose products with less packaging
